JLL is seeking a Senior Surveyor or Associate Director to join the Development and Regeneration Team in London. This role involves providing expert development and capital markets advice across a variety of projects. The successful candidate should be MRICS qualified with at least 4 years of relevant experience in property.
Key responsibilities include:
- Managing consulting projects
- Preparing development appraisals
- Producing high-quality reports
This position offers excellent career progression and the opportunity to work on impactful regeneration schemes.
